How do installment loans work?
Installment loans are different from payday loans. Payday loans are typically short-term loans that are repaid in full on your next payday. Installment loans, on the other hand, allow you to borrow a set amount of money and repay it over a longer period of time.
One of the benefits of an installment loan is that you know exactly how much you will be paying each month, as the payments remain the same for the duration of the loan. This can make it easier to budget and plan your finances.
What are the requirements for getting an installment loan in Providence, North Carolina?
While requirements may vary depending on the lender, there are some general requirements you should be aware of before applying for an installment loan in Providence, North Carolina:
- You must be at least 18 years of age.
- You must have a valid government-issued ID.
- You must have a regular source of income.
- You must have an active checking account.
Some lenders may also require a credit check, while others may not. Make sure you understand the requirements of the lender you are considering before applying for a loan.

Why should I choose an installment loan?
There are several benefits to choosing an installment loan over a payday loan or other types of loans:
- Flexible repayment terms – Installment loans allow you to repay your loan over a longer period of time, making it easier to manage your finances.
- Lower interest rates – While interest rates may vary depending on the lender, installment loans typically have lower interest rates than payday loans.
- No collateral required – Unlike some types of loans, installment loans do not require you to put up any collateral.
